Abstract
A kind of automobile charging air navigation aid of the present invention, electronic equipment and storage medium, method include: to obtain charging station to be confirmed in response to the navigation requests that charge;It obtains using the charging station to be confirmed as the navigation quantity of navigation destination, the navigation quantity is associated with displaying with the charging station to be confirmed.The present invention is in navigation, it obtains using the charging station to be confirmed as the navigation quantity of navigation destination, the navigation quantity is associated with displaying with the charging station to be confirmed, the quantity for allowing users to clear other vehicles for going to the charging station, consequently facilitating judging whether to continue to the charging station.

Background technique
With the development of electric car, a large amount of electric car needs to find charging station.
However, inventor has found in the implementation of the present invention, the charging pile for station of charging is limited, existing charging field
The navigation stood, only the place of prompt charging station, partial navigation can prompt the charging pile service condition of charging station.However,
Same Time Navigation to charging station electric car may have more, therefore, user will often find that originally be denoted as it is surplus
The charging station of remaining charging pile, but when user navigates to charging station, charging pile has been expired, and the case where charging is led to not.

Embodiment three
It is illustrated in figure 3 a kind of work flow diagram of automobile charging air navigation aid of third embodiment of the invention, comprising:
Step S301 obtains charging station to be confirmed in response to the navigation requests that charge;
Step S302 is obtained using the charging station to be confirmed as the navigation quantity of navigation destination and can be used charging
Stake quantity;
Step S303, for each charging station to be confirmed, according to the navigation quantity of the charging station to be confirmed
Charging pile quantity is used with described, calculates the remaining charging pile quantity of the charging station to be confirmed;
Step S304 obtains the estimated time for reaching the charging station to be confirmed, obtains the every of the charging station to be confirmed
Charging pile is used less than the estimated time in charge completion time by a charge completion time that charging pile is used
Labeled as the charging pile that is near completion, the charging pile quantity that is near completion of the charging station to be confirmed is recorded;
Step S305, by the navigation quantity, the remaining charging pile quantity and the charging pile quantity that is near completion
Displaying is associated with the charging station to be confirmed;
Step S306 makees the charging station to be confirmed selected in response to the selection event to charging field station to be confirmed
To have confirmed that charging station, navigates to and described have confirmed that charging station.
Specifically, step S304 obtains the estimated time for reaching the charging station to be confirmed, and from the charging station
The charging pile that is used that selection charge completion time is less than the estimated time is labeled as the charging pile that is near completion, part mark
Charging will be completed before user reaches charging station by being denoted as the charging pile that is near completion, to be very likely to make to user
With.
The present embodiment further shows the quantity for the charging pile that is near completion, and further user is helped to judge whether to fill using this
Electric field station.
